What is pharmaverseadam?

pharmaverseadam is the pharmaverse's test-data mirror, and it now covers neurology.

pharmaverseadam ships pre-built ADaM datasets generated by running the admiral family's own templates, so package authors and trainers have realistic analysis data without writing derivations first. The 1.3.0 release pulls in `ADAPET`, `ADTPET` and `ADNV` from admiralneuro and an anti-drug antibody dataset from admiral itself, and regenerates everything against current versions of seven upstream packages. Variables are now ordered and grouped to ADaM IG structure.

What is simtrial?

A fixed-design trial simulator grew a pluggable test framework, then spent a year proving the numbers

simtrial simulates time-to-event clinical trials and applies the tests used to analyse them — logrank, weighted logrank, MaxCombo, RMST, milestone. The 0.4.0 release turned it from a fixed-sample simulator into a group sequential one and standardised every test behind a common output contract, and the releases since have been about making that machinery correct and fast enough to run at scale. Version 1.0.0 arrived in June 2025 with the API settled and three vignettes explaining both the one-call and build-it-yourself paths.

◆ Where it's heading

Coverage tracks the pharmaverse's own therapeutic-area expansion with a lag of one release: pediatrics arrived in 1.1.0, metabolic in 1.2.0, neurology in 1.3.0. The other consistent thread is a slow move off development versions — 1.1.0 and 1.2.0 both had to pin unreleased upstream builds to get working templates, while 1.3.0 cites released versions throughout. Reorganising the reference page by therapeutic area is the same maturation showing up in documentation.

◆ Where it's heading

Post-1.0 the work is almost entirely statistical correctness and speed, and it is concentrated in sim_gs_n(): one-sided efficacy bounds, stratified targeted-event cut dates, a helper that derives cuttings straight from the design object. Performance moves in one direction throughout — dplyr replaced by data.table, foreach combination replaced by manual assembly, parallelisation added to sim_fixed_n() — because simulation-based operating characteristics are only useful if you can afford enough replications.
